Karachi: Sindh government has announced to carry out Covid-19 vaccination drive in all the public and private schools and colleges— starting today (September 06).


The decision was taken in a high-level meeting held in Karachi. The meeting decided that the health department's 2,527 teams would participate in the vaccination drive.
In the first phase, the vaccine campaign would commence at the district level which would later be extended to a sub-division level.
Following the campaign, 1.4 million students from grades nine to 12 would be vaccinated against the novel coronavirus.
Reportedly, the vaccinations will first start at the district level and will later be extended to the taluka level.
Meanwhile, the health minister directed the schools’ administrations to take the consent of parents for vaccinating children.
